Exploring the Potential of Biomass in Fermentation Technologies

Key Insights

The infographic highlights a crucial insight: while all substrates can be used in each technology to a certain extent, dry and fiber-rich biomass often requires more complex pre-treatment, especially for liquid and plug-flow fermentation. This insight is invaluable for professionals seeking to optimize their biomass fermentation processes.
